The idea of creating an Urban Development Association of the authorities was first raised on 12 March 1982 at a meeting under the chairmanship of Secretary, Ministry of Works and Housing, Government of India.In January 1983, the Government Association Metropolitan Development (AMDA) was formed as a body with the active support of development authorities across the country and registered on June 4, 1983 under the Societies Registration Act, 1860 .. AMDA was formed as a focal point for the exchange of ideas on town planning and development.
